    Default Was I the idiot?

    The villan has been squeezing from the SB or BB nearly everytime it was a limp pot! I was expecting him to do this and I reraised. Apart from thinking he was a total prick I also think my bet size was far too small!

    Any comments?


    Party No-Limit Hold'em, $0.10 BB (5 handed) - Party Converter Tool from FlopTurnRiver.com

    Hero (SB) ($10.17)
    Button ($10)
    UTG ($3.70)
    MP ($12.24)
    villan (BB) ($12.89)

    Preflop: Hero is SB with 3, 3
    2 folds, Button bets $0.30, Hero calls $0.25, villan raises $1.40, 1 fold, Hero raises $3.30, villan calls $2.10

    Flop: ($7.50) J, 2, 7 (2 players)
    Hero bets $5.10, villan raises $9.29 (All-In), Hero calls $1.47 (All-In)

    Turn: ($20.64) Q (2 players, 2 all-in)

    River: ($20.64) 8 (2 players, 2 all-in)

    Total pot: $20.64

    Results below:
    Hero had 3, 3 (one pair, threes).
    villan had J, 2 (two pair, Jacks and twos).
    Outcome: villan won $22.36

    Quote Originally Posted by DonkWannabe View Post
    I was expecting him to squeeze, I'd have just called higher PP too. Maybe thats a leak lol
    I'd say getting out of line with unpredictable player is a leak. If you actually had AA or KK, both 3betting, or flatting + 4betting a squeeze would be profitable. Now, how profitable it exactly is depends on, in first case, how wide is villain capable of 4betting your 3bet, and in second case, what is his continuing range on flop.

    You should pretty much generally be in 3b or fold mode to begin with with 33 in spots like this (usually fold at these stakes because lol at people playing loose in LP at these stakes). When in the SB, it's like especially more likely to be 3b or fold depending on how likely the BB is to squeeze.

    If the BB has been defined as a class A squeezing prick, then flatting is just oh so very bad. You could always trap him with like, you know, good hands.
